Created Exclusively for the New York Market Now the excitement and allure of New York is captured in a cigar of equal distinction. Montecristo, the world’s most revered cigar brand, presents the Montecristo New York Connoisseur Edition - a cigar of exceptional character available exclusively at retail tobacconists in New York City and throughout the state.

MACON, GA -- Valor Candles, founded by Johnny Rohrbeck of Macon, Georgia, launched in August of 2011 with the purpose of meeting the under-served need for more masculine scented products for the home. Johnny and his team worked closely with a team of fragrance experts and manufacturers to develop a line of scented candles that were inspired by places and/or events considered to be typically "manly" in nature.

By J. Glynn Loope Executive Director | Cigar Rights of America
It is often said that politics is a contact sport. In the arena of Washington, DC, you can always bet that no matter the cause, someone else will be out there trying to defeat your legislation, and attack your mission.
It goes without saying that anything tobacco related is going to attract a handsome list of opponents, and the effort to protect premium/traditional cigars from regulations composed by the US Food & Drug Administration is no different. We have our fair share. That should come as no surprise, but it’s their tactics that is of special note.
Currently, there are at least forty health oriented groups on record against H.R. 1639 and S. 1461, that is making progress in the House of Representatives and US Senate in an effort to protect cigars from the FDA regulatory malaise.

(Cigar Rights of America)
SIMI VALLEY, CA -- The cause of Cigar Liberty advanced this week, in the effort to ward off the heavy hand of the US Food & Drug Administration in their attempt to regulate cigars, with another U.S. Senator saying the agency should not be intruding into your humidor.
U.S. Senator Lamar Alexander, R-Tennessee will be serving as a co-sponsor of S. 1461, the Senate companion bill to H.R. 1639, which if passed, would exempt premium/traditional cigars from FDA oversight. Senator Alexander is a member of the Senate Committee on Rules and Administration, Committee on Appropriations, Committee on Health, Education, Labor & Pensions, and Committee on Environment and Public Works.

CORAL GABLES, FL -- The Factory Press IV is the fourth release in the highly acclaimed Factory Press cigars from La Flor Dominicana's Limited Production Cigars selection. The tobaccos used to construct these wonderful 6½" x 60 flat-pressed cigars are from special small crops that have been retained and aged for use in this very limited edition production.
Only 200 boxes were made and will be presented in chests of 10 trays with 12 cigars. The cigars are exquisitely handmade with a full-bodied blend of 100% Dominican longfiller grown at La Flor de Palma in La Canela, Dominican Republic, binder from Ecuador, and a Mexican Maduro leaf. -

By Ken Alltucker | The Arizona Republic
If you light up a cigarette, it will snuff out your chances to land a job with health-insurance giant Humana Inc.
The health insurer said Wednesday that it will no longer hire workers in Arizona who smoke or use other tobacco products, part of a trend of employers who are cracking down on tobacco use among workers.

FT. LAUDERDALE, FL -- He is one of the industry’s legendary cigar makers, and this new addition to the Vega Fina brand represents the culmination of José Seijas’s many years of cigar mastery.
The new VegaFina’s fuller-bodied blend is highlighted by a rare, highly sought-after San Andrés Criollo wrapper, premium Dominican binder and the finest Dominican fillers. All tobaccos are carefully hand-selected and meticulously aged to perfection.
